More than 60 years after teaching herself the guitar, Noreen Davies woke one morning inspired to return to music. Now, she spends much of her free time jamming and gigging
Twelve years ago, Noreen Davies had a dream. In it, the artist and cafe owner, then 72, saw herself wielding an unusual instrument. “There was a jazzy tune on in the background and I was playing along on a trombone, bending the notes and having a great time,” she says. “When I woke up, I knew I had to learn it.”
She headed to her cafe in Leominster, Herefordshire, and had a meeting with her accountant. “At the end, I asked him if he knew anyone with a trombone I could try out and he said he had five! Turns out he played in a local brass band with his wife, so he ended up bringing one round to me, along with an old music book on the instrument, and that’s how it all started.”
